About the role

Key responsibilities & impact
  • Applies accounting principles and auditing standards to support business decisions
  • Provides project leadership for accounting and audit engagements
  • Manages client relationships and oversees project execution
  • Analyzes client requirements for accounting and financial management solutions
  • Delivers presentations and leads client meetings to communicate project status and recommendations

Requirements

What you’ll need
  • Bachelor's degree in a relevant business or technical field
  • At least six (6) years of applicable financial or business experience
  • At least two (2) years leading and providing technical direction on government audit and/or audit advisory projects
  • Proficiency with Microsoft Office applications, including Excel, Word, PowerPoint, and Microsoft Project
  • Excellent analytical, problem-solving, and written communication skills
  • Familiarity with the Federal Acquisition Regulation (FAR)
  • Knowledge of OMB Circulars A-123, A-127, A-134, and FISCAM
  • Experience supporting the Department of Defense (DoD) and/or the Defense Logistics Agency (DLA)
  • Relevant certification from a nationally recognized authority
